10 Gulden

Issuer De Curaçaosche Bank
Year 1918-1920

Obverse description Black intaglio on green guilloche underprint. A central cartouche carries the bank title 'DE CURAÇAOSCHE BANK' on a curved ribbon above the bearer clause 'betaalt aan Toonder' and the denomination 'TIEN GULDEN' in bold letterpress, with the place and date 'CURAÇAO 1920' below. The denomination numeral '10' appears in all four corners within ornamental frames, the whole enclosed by an intricate geometric border with diamond and lozenge motifs, and two manuscript signatures appear at the foot of the note.
Obverse lettering DE CURAÇAOSCHE BANK betaalt aan Toonder TIEN GULDEN CURAÇAO 1920 JOH. ENSCHEDÉ EN ZONEN
(Translation: The Curaçao Bank pay to the Bearer Ten Gulden Curaçao 1920 Joh. Enschedé and Sons)
Reverse description Printed in green on a cream paper ground, the reverse is dominated by a radiating sunburst guilloche pattern that fills the entire field. At the centre, an oval medallion enclosed by elaborate lathe-work contains the numeral '10' flanked by two rosette ornaments. Blocks of Dutch legal text appear above and below the central medallion, set within the dense engine-turned background.
